Job description

Discover a rewarding career as a Support Worker in our Clements Close supported living scheme, we're recruiting carers on a bank basis supporting our clients in their own homes. The service provides 24 hour on-site care and support in line for individuals with a range of needs. Clement Close provides care and accommodation predominantly for adults with sensory loss, and a learning and/or physical disability. Experience of working with or caring for people with Autism, learning difficulties and behavioural challenges is an advantage. You'll be supporting people to live more independent lives, which may include personal care, accompanying them on social activities, preparing food and helping them keep their home a safe and warm environment. But your true impact lies in the companionship, reassurance, and joy you bring to the lives of those you care for.

£13.85 per hour Full or Part time hours, permanent contracts, We are looking for support workers on a bank work basis to cover annual leave and sickness in our suppported living scheme. Shift times are 07:00-14:30 earlies, 14:00-21:30 lates, and alternative weekends. British Sign Language (BSL) skills are required to meet the communication needs of this role.

Please note this role is subject to a DBS check and you must have the right to work in the UK.
